How to see it
HIP 58303 has a visual magnitude of about 8.29: it usually needs binoculars or a small telescope, especially from light-polluted sites.
Sky position
Equatorial coordinates for HIP 58303: right ascension 11h 57m 22s, declination +58° 17′ 59″ (J2000), in the region of the Ursa Major constellation (IAU figure UMa).
